Some of the symptoms of Ulcerative colitis include, and are not limited to:

1. Bleeding in the stools

2. Dull / Sharp pains in the lower abdomen that come and go or stay over a prolonged period of time

3. Bloating and indigestion, after meals

4. Weakness and fatigue along with weight loss due to loss of appetite

5. Abnormal bowel habits- diarrhea / constipation with urgency

6. Anal itchiness and joint aches and pains

7. Intermittent fever
